A Speyside single malt aged in American bourbon and Spanish sherry oak casks, bottled at 40% ABV. Delivers fresh orchard fruit — apple, pear — layered with butterscotch, soft malt, and gentle oak spice. The Balvenie DoubleWood's defining move is its two-cask journey — bourbon seasoning followed by sherry enrichment — and Glenfiddich 12 mirrors that structure almost exactly. You get the same Speyside lightness and fruit-forward accessibility, with a creamy sweetness that will feel immediately familiar. If you love the DoubleWood's balance of fresh fruit and subtle richness without heaviness, Glenfiddich 12 is the most natural step across. Different distillery character, same approachable philosophy — it's the closest stylistic twin on the market.
An independent, family-owned Speyside single malt bottled at 43% ABV, matured in a combination of sherry and bourbon casks. Bold and weighty, with notes of dried fruit, citrus zest, honey, and warming baking spices. Like the DoubleWood, Glenfarclas 12 is built on the interplay between bourbon oak freshness and sherry cask richness — but it leans harder into the sherry influence, giving you more dried fruit, nuts, and spice. If you enjoy the DoubleWood's sherry finish but want to push further into that dimension, this is your next move. Glenfarclas is one of the last truly independent, family-run Speyside distilleries, and that no-compromise ethos comes through in the glass. You're getting a more structured, weightier dram that rewards sipping — a step up in depth from where the DoubleWood leaves off.
A Speyside single malt from the self-styled 'bad boy of Speyside', bottled at 46% ABV. Sweet, spicy, and slightly smoky with tropical fruit, malty complexity, and a meaty, full-flavoured finish. You might not expect a recommendation this punchy if you love the DoubleWood, but the connection is real: both are Speyside malts at similar age points that use cask influence to build layered complexity. Where the DoubleWood is refined and approachable, Craigellachie 13 is its wilder, more assertive cousin — same taste world, turned up. If the DoubleWood is your everyday Speyside and you're curious what lies at the bolder end of the region, this is your discovery bottle. The higher ABV and full-throttle character make it a genuine talking-point dram that will completely reframe what you think Speyside can be.
What makes The Balvenie DoubleWood 12 distinctive?
The Balvenie DoubleWood 12 undergoes a unique dual-maturation process: first in traditional oak whisky casks, then transferred to Oloroso sherry casks to acquire additional richness. The result is a beautifully layered Speyside dram with the distillery's signature honey sweetness deepened by dried fruit and warming spice.
